    So I posted this well thought out, bit about my evening and feelings about it....and ZAP! It went away. Take 2...let's see if it can compare to the last one that I just lost.
    I'm learning to mod, currently by decreasing the amount that I drink. I strive for more AF days than not, and am doing pretty well with that. I do however still have my occational wild night out or "grown up night" as I sometimes call them.
    I went out of town with some friends to celebrate a birthday. There were toasts, a great dinner, walking, talking, drinking, dancing, singing, and a bedtime of about 3 a.m. I had a wonderful time, no embarassment, shamful texting, things to appologize for today, or physical harm...a friendly fun fabulous free of children night out with friends. I drank more than I should have, but also drank a ton of water, spaced it out over 9 hours, watched over my friends, and woke up hangover free.
    These types of evenings used to be the norm, and now they are the exception. I have more and more nights AF, but still have my wild nights--with my awareness.
    I am having a quiet evening with my hot tea tonight, and plans to workout tomorrow after work vs. partake in the vino.
    I'm not perfect, but it's progress for me!
